The world of finance is evolving rapidly, and at its forefront emerges a groundbreaking concept: decentralized finance, or DeFi. This innovative paradigm disrupts traditional financial systems by leveraging blockchain technology to create a transparent ecosystem where users have access to financial instruments and services without the need for intermediaries like banks or brokers.
DeFi offers a vast array of opportunities, ranging from lending and borrowing to swapping cryptocurrencies. By eliminating centralized control, DeFi empowers individuals with greater control over their finances, fostering innovation and driving the evolution of the financial landscape.
- DeFi makes access to financial services for the unbanked and underbanked population globally.
- Lending protocols offer users opportunities to earn passive income on their copyright holdings.
- Smart contracts automate transactions, ensuring transparency and reducing the risk of fraud.

copyright Basics: Exploring the World of Blockchain
Blockchain technology powers the world of copyright. It's a revolutionary platform that allows for secure, transparent, and decentralized data storage. Imagine a distributed ledger where every transaction is logged in blocks. Each block is connected to the previous one, creating an immutable sequence of records.
This immutability makes blockchain incredibly reliable. Once a transaction is added to the blockchain, it is impossible to be altered or deleted.
To grasp blockchain, you need to grasp its key principles:
- Distribution
- Permanence
- Security
- Self-executing Contracts
By exploring these concepts, you can begin to understand the potential of blockchain technology to transform various industries.
